█ Formed at the beginning of 2010, Listening Mirror is a collaborative █
█ ambient/drone project of Jeff Stonehouse and Kate Tustain, a hybrid of █
█ their various disciplines and an attempt to extract some beauty from the █
█ noise that surrounds us all every day. Early material was composed of █
█ field recordings, combined with improvised piano and vocals. █
█ █
█ Throughout 2010/11, highly limited editions and now sold out/deleted EPs █
█ appeared on DIY labels such as Rural Colours, Heat Death, Audio Gourmet, █
█ Arew and also a postcard on the Hibernate series. █
█ █
█ In æResting in AspicÆ Listening Mirror have selected pieces from some of █
█ these previous releases and have included the full and unreleased █
█ version of æThe OrganistÆ. Everything has been remastered by Wil Bolton █
█ and is available in a limited run of 200 CD's. The sounds present on the █
█ album are everything from blissed out drifting soundscapes to darker █
█ tones, all culled from various sources such as field recordings, █
█ acoustic guitar, percussive instruments, BC8 synth, KateÆs vocals and █
█ piano. █
█ █
█ Much is planned for the future of Listening Mirror, such as a █
█ collaborative album with Alicia Merz (Birds Of Passage), an album for █
█ the newly formed Twice Removed Records, a collaboration with Antonymes █
█ and possibly live performances in the future too. █
